Perched atop more than 4 private acres in the rolling hills of Fallbrook, this gated California Mission-style ranch estate offers a rare blend of sweeping valley views and exceptional privacy. Expansive grounds create a true retreat atmosphere, complete with peaceful outdoor living spaces and a stunning pool setting designed to embrace the beauty and tranquility of the surrounding countryside. At the end of a long private drive, the beautifully restored 4-bedroom, 4-bath residence captures these breathtaking views from nearly every room. Newly painted inside and out, the home blends classic character with thoughtful modern upgrades, including antique hardwood floors, crown molding, custom built-ins, Restoration Hardware chandeliers and 5 French doors that seamlessly connect indoor living spaces to the pool terrace—one opening directly from the primary suite. Designed for both everyday comfort and elevated entertaining, the refreshed chef’s kitchen features stunning granite slab countertops, an oversized island, farmhouse sink, walk-in pantry, antique lacquered cabinetry with designer hardware and brand-new appliances including refrigerator, dishwasher, cooktop, washer, dryer and water heater. Dual primary suites with walk-in closets provide exceptional flexibility for multigenerational living or guest accommodations, while a dedicated office offers a quiet work-from-home retreat. Outdoor living rivals a private resort. The saltwater pool and spa, complete with a diving board, high-pressure misting system, fire pit lounge and multi-zone sound system, create an unforgettable setting for gatherings beneath the stars. A charming treehouse with power and a wet bar adds a whimsical touch, while a flourishing citrus orchard and seasonal creek enhance the estate’s natural beauty. The property is equally suited for hobbyists, collectors or entrepreneurs, featuring a remarkable 1,000-square-foot work shed with a 4,500 PSI-rated slab capable of supporting a vehicle lift, a three-car garage, drip irrigation and mature landscaping designed for effortless upkeep. Modern efficiency meets estate living with owned 34-panel solar, dual HVAC systems, a whole-house fan, dual-pane windows, LED lighting, a seven-camera security system and a capped water well. Ideally located just minutes from downtown Fallbrook, Temecula wine country, and convenient access to Highway 76, this rare offering combines privacy, sophistication and the relaxed elegance of Southern California ranch living.

A70
Limited Agricultural Zone
The A70 Use Regulations are intended to create and preserve areas intended primarily for agricultural crop production. Additionally, a limited number of small farm animals may be kept and agricultural products raised on the premises may be processed.
Typically, the A70 Use Regulations would be applied to areas throughout the County to protect moderate to high quality agricultural land.
